Gas reserves in Ukrainian UGS 16,4% lower than year ago
Gas reserves in Ukrainian UGS amounting to 13,6 billion cubic meters, which is by 2,6 billion cubic meters (or 16,4%) lower than that for the same period last year. The information is reported by the Ukrainian Ministry of Energy and coal industry, published on the department’s site on Wednesday.

According to the report, the coal reserves have reduced as well: as at 1st December 2016, 2,366 million tons of coal are stored, which is by 140,9 thousand tons lower than that for the same period last year.

The Head of Naftogaz, the Ukrainian state gas company, Andriy Kobolev stated that 13,6 billion cubic meters of gas are enough even in the context of cold snap. During the winter, according to him, they plan to use approximately 50 million cubic meters per day, and 116 day are left until the end of an autumn-winter season. So a little less 8 cubic meters stays in UGS.

According to the Head of Naftogaz, Ukraine can spare the direct gas purchase from Gazprom, considering the high supply volumes from Europe.

It should be reminded that Ukrainian Naftogaz signed the $500 million loan agreement with international banks with World Bank’s gas purchase guaranties earlier, on 31st December.
